Power Management Pmic covers the ICs that turn a raw rail into something a board can actually use: buck and boost converters, LDO regulators, battery chargers, load switches, supervisors, hot-swap controllers, gate drivers, and multi-rail PMICs for processors. They show up in phones and routers, but also in PLCs, motor drives, servers, patient monitors, meters, and vehicle modules where the supply has to behave through load dumps, brownouts, and long idle periods. When buyers source this category, the part number is only the start. They check input range, output current with real thermal margin, quiescent current, efficiency at light load, switching frequency for EMI, feedback tolerance, package and exposed pad, pin-compatible alternates, temperature grade, and whether the reel is original factory packaging. A common trade-off is price versus risk: a broker lot can save money on paper, but mixed date codes or missing traceability can stop a line during audit, while an authorized or well-documented channel may cost more and still be the cheaper decision. Lead time matters too. Automotive and industrial grades often carry allocation or longer NCNR terms, so a commercial-temp substitute is tempting until qualification, reliability data, and end-customer approval enter the discussion. For multi-rail parts, read the sequencing, NVM defaults, and errata before committing, because a PMIC that boots a demo board can still misbehave with your SoC and firmware. Frequently Asked Questions

How do I lower counterfeit risk when buying Power Management Pmic parts?

Ask for traceability to the original manufacturer or authorized channel, plus photos of labels, reels, and date codes before payment. For high-value runs, require X-ray or decapsulation support and a written counterfeit avoidance process. If the seller cannot explain lot history, treat the price as a warning sign.

What should I confirm before substituting a different package or grade?

Match the footprint, pinout, thermal pad size, and height, then confirm temperature grade and moisture sensitivity level. A QFN with the same pin count can still have a different pad pitch, and automotive grade usually changes qualification paperwork rather than basic electrical limits.

Why do PMIC quotes vary so much on lead time and price?

Multi-rail PMICs are often built to order and can be tied to allocation, EOL transitions, or a specific processor design win. Tolerance, temperature range, and reel quantity also move price, so compare the exact suffix, date code window, and NCNR terms instead of the headline number.
